People are using the hidden 4636 menu to change from LTE to GSM. However this is not enough for mms and data to work. That needs a ROM made for GSM.
You can get into the 4636 hidden menu using HZutils app.

KT-HSDPA
APN : alwayson-r6.ktfwing.com
MMSC : mmsc.ktfwing.com:9082
MCC : 450
MNC : 08

I recall, a few months ago, reading a very long multiple page posting about people having various levels of success with stock GB and changing the radio setting using LTE on off app. People were successful with phone calls and texting, but had difficulties with mms and data.
People did strange things to get data working, and it only worked for some people. I think it involved driving the phone in a car to get somewhere with no cell signal, then back home? Not sure, as I don't recall it very well.
Then people started typing in the APN for their gsm provider. This evening, just for fun I tried typing in the APN for T-Mobile into .10 ICS leak rezound, and it would not get saved. No error message. Verizon appears to have locked out the capability to add a non Verizon APN. So, yes, I think a gsm ROM is needed.

It's not quite that easy to get mms working. Verizon's stock ROM uses a whitelist for APN types and will not allow a MMS APN at all, you can enter the settings but they will be lost and MMS will NOT work, spent 2 hours on the phone with AT&T support working on this very issue.
If you're going to use the DNA on a GSM carrier for daily use, it's best to flash something like NOS M7 GSM version as this will allow the proper APN to be set up and mms will work. Once I switched to a ROM meant for GSM carriers, I have found MMS to be 100% reliable.

First let me clarify some of the terminology. Sprint and other carriers program their hardware EPROM to their network specs and lock access to it. This lock is called the MSL code!!! [Master Software Lock?? ]. You would need this code if you want to make any changes to it.
Electronically Programmable Non Volatile (ie a fixed value chip)ROM which is also called NV Rom (NV in short) is where the carrier customization are stored and read from when the phone boots up. The unlock process changes the carrier data to be read from a SIM card instead of from programmed NV. Also note that CDMA or GSM SIMs are actually called RUIMs in the tech world (<--Wiki this).
